4 hours ago, tnathan said:

Very interesting SLV move today. Up 3% and gold was down 

 

Yeah, maybe because the news about Saudi increasing investments in solar energy. Solar panels uses silver. And there’s really no quick ways to increase silver supply because it’s usually a bi-product of other mines.
